S&P Upgrades Cablevision Systems;Rts $300M Sr Nts BB+.


NEW YORK--(BUSINESS WIRE)-- Standard & Poor's CreditWire 8/15/97 -- Standard & Poor's today raised its corporate credit rating on Cablevision System Corp. to double-`B'-plus from double-`B'-minus and its subordinated debt Subordinated Debt

 ratings to double-`B'-minus from single-`B'.

Ratings reflect Cablevision's greatly improved business position, good technical quality of its systems, and substantial reduction in debt relative to prospective cash flow. Cablevision's already strong New York New York, state, United States

 metropolitan group of cable systems will be vastly expanded with the pending contribution of neighboring cable units from Tele-Communications Inc. The company will have a large 2.5 million customer base in suburban New York markets covering all of Long Island, and a sizable ring of communities extending around New York City New York City: see New York, city.

 from Monmouth County, N.J. to Fairfield, Conn.

Acquired through issuance of stock to TCI and assumption of a small amount of debt, the transaction will significantly reduce Cablevision's debt leverage. TCI will own about one-third of Cablevision stock and the purchase, expected to be completed in early 1998, will help to lower Cablevision's debt to cash flow to the more moderate 5.0-5.5 times (x) range from about 6.3x at June 30, 1997. The company will have a total 2.5 million subscribers in the nation's largest media market, compared to its total subscriber base of 2.6 million at June 30, 1997. Cablevision's systems are technically advanced and well on the way to be able to provide advanced communications services including, cable modeming, local telephone services, video on demand, and more than 100 cable channels.

This puts the company at the forefront of its peer companies in delivering new services and makes it a formidable competitor in its markets. Cablevision already is making available residential telephone service to 4,400 households on Long Island, N.Y. using its fiber optic and coaxial cable plant. These new services should help the firm raise average revenue per subscriber from about $39 per month in the second quarter of 1997, about the national average, to a much higher level over the medium term.

OUTLOOK: STABLE

Tempering upgrade potential is management's history of heavily debt-financed acquisitions. While good business combinations, these transactions, including the recent purchase of Madison Square Garden Coordinates:

 and related sports franchises, markedly increased financial risk. The large reduction in debt to cash flow resulting from the TCI stock purchase and other asset sales and programming mergers, represents a dramatic change in financial policy.

Management also has stated that it has a goal of reducing leverage. The rating anticipates that management will adhere to adhere to

 this more conservative policy, Standard & Poor's said. -- CreditWire
